
According to statistics released by the US Department of Commerce, the US exported 42,766 tons of stainless steel in July 2012, falling by 18% MoM from 52,341 tons in June 2012.
It is analyzed that the dropped stainless steel exports caused by the decreased exports to Canada and Italy.
In August 2012, the shipments of stainless steel to Canada decreased to 14,926 tons from 17,261 tons in a month because of dropped sales of cold rolled sheets and narrow strips.
Meanwhile, the stainless steel shipments to Italy in August 2012 totaled 728 tons, slumping from 21,802 tons in July 2012, due to sharply dropped cold rolled sheet shipments.
